Why did Jaina turn evil? ›

Sadly, after the Bombing of Theramore during the events of Mists of Pandaria, Jaina finally snapped as this was one tragedy too many for her to bear. Consumed by revenge and her psyche shattered, she plotted war crimes and mass destruction against The Horde and even came dangerously close to committing them.

Is Darnassus gone? ›

Darnassus was ultimately destroyed in the Burning of Teldrassil. The survivors moved to Stormwind City, where they settled in the area around Olivia's Pond with injured refugees in the Cathedral of Light, Stormwind Harbor and along the canals.

Is Undercity destroyed? ›

The Undercity was originally simply a system of sewers, crypts, and catacombs beneath the Capital City of Lordaeron. After the city was destroyed by the Scourge, Arthas had the underground warren expanded and rebuilt.
